
Bully shares new single "Change Your Mind"
Alicia Bognanno – AKA Bully – shares her latest single, "Change Your Mind".
On the heels of the previously released singles "Lose You" (Feat. Soccer Mommy), "Days Move Slow", and "Hard to Love", comes the new single "Change Your Mind".
The new track is taken from Bully's forthcoming album, Lucky For You, which follows 2020's SUGAREGG.
The album came together over the course of seven months, the longest gestation process for a Bully record to date: “I was freaking out about it at first because taking my time was so new for me. But a few months in, I realised how crucial that time ended up being. I got songs out of it that I wouldn’t have had otherwise," she says. “With every record, I feel more and more secure in terms of doing what I want,” Bognanno continues. “For this one, I wanted to be as creative as possible with these songs.”
"Change Your Mind" is out now. Bully's Lucky For You album will arrive via Sub Pop on 2 June, and is available to pre-order now.
